ATP Forest Hills 1987 Draw, Results & Schedule
Full tournament history →Andres Gomez won the 1987 Forest Hills, defeating Yannick Noah 6-4 7-6 7-6 in the final. The ATP 250 event was played on clay courts in Forest Hills, United States, from May 4 to May 10, 1987.

Recent Finals
| Season | Surface | Winner | Score | Runner-up | H2H | Match |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1989 | Clay | Ivan Lendl | 6-2 6-1 | Jaime Yzaga | H2H | Match data |
| 1988 | Clay | Andre Agassi | 7-5 7-6 7-5 | Slobodan Zivojinovic | — | Match data |
| 1987 | Clay | Andres Gomez | 6-4 7-6 7-6 | Yannick Noah | H2H | Match data |
| 1986 | Clay | Yannick Noah | 7-6 6-0 | Guillermo Vilas | H2H | Match data |
| 1985 | Clay | Ivan Lendl | 6-3 6-3 | John McEnroe | H2H | Match data |
